Directions to Dens Park
From the North:
Take the A90 south out of Aberdeen. When you come into Dundee drive straight up the Forfar Road until it meets the Kingsway dual carriageway. You'll then meet a wee maze, a kind of double circle. Turn left at the first one, then right at the second (still with me), this takes you up the Forfar Road where you come to a set of lights. Turn right and you're on Clepington Road. Just follow this for a half mile until you see Dens down to your left. Now fight the rest for a parking space.

From the South:
Surely all Fifers can find the Tay Bridge. Well once there, take the right hand lane - you'll pass a circle, then some lights. Turn left and straight through a tunnel - Left at the circle there, straight ahead and you're on Victoria Road which leads onto Dens Road. Now look for a good pub. You're in fine beer swilling country.

From the East:
Coming from the Arbroath direction carry straight ahead all the way until you come to large circle which joins the Kingsway dual carriageway to your right. Drive on to the 2nd circle, then take a left and then a right. You're on Clepington Road. Straight ahead through 2 sets of lights and you're there. Bring your own smokies as we only sell pies.

From the West:
I won't insult your intelligence, Dens Park is one of the easiest grounds to find anywhere in Scotland. Assuming you've found Perth and are on the road to Dundee, as soon as you hit the main roundabout just head up the dual carriageway, called the Kinsgway. Then follow the signposts. Get there early, though, as it's hard to get parked. Take a deep breath. You're now in God's country. Enjoy the game, folks.
